Crocker Memorial. Erected in 1944 by the Crocker Woman’s Relief Corp (sic), this marker honors the first brigade formed in Iowa during the Civil War. “Crocker’s Greyhounds,” named for their first commander, General Marcellus M. Crocker, fought at the battles of Shiloh, Iuka, Corinth, Big Shanty, Vicksburg, and Atlanta.
